dc.description.abstractTick-borne diseases are increasing in a global perspective, with Lyme disease and tick-borne encephalitis as the most frequent. The Norwegian National Ad-visory Unit on Tick-borne Diseases is preparing the development of a national medical registry for clinical follow-up of patients with tick-borne diseases based on the best practice guidelines and for research purposes. This paper presents the methodological approach of a user-centered design process applied in the in-itial phase of the registry development. A user workshop identified user needs, requirements and proposed a service workflow for the registry operation. As the next step, a simulation of the proposed service workflow was performed in a clinical laboratory together with end-user groups. The main contribution of this paper lies on the methodological descriptions of the user-centered design pro-cess, and how to facilitate the active contribution of end-users in a technical de-velopment process within a health care context.nb_NO
